How much do client service delivery manager j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 18, 2026, the average yearly pay for client service delivery manager in Iowa is $88,234.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$54,500.00 and $120,200.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a client service delivery manager?

A Client Service Delivery Manager is responsible for overseeing the delivery of services to clients, ensuring that service quality meets agreed standards and client expectations. They coordinate with internal teams, manage client relationships, handle escalations, and work to continuously improve service processes. Their goal is to ensure client satisfaction, resolve issues efficiently, and maintain long-term business relationships. This role is common in industries such as IT, consulting, and business process outsourcing.

How does a client service delivery manager typically collaborate with internal teams to ensure client satisfaction?

A Client Service Delivery Manager works closely with internal teams such as operations, sales, IT, and customer support to deliver seamless service to clients. This involves regularly communicating client expectations, coordinating project timelines, and resolving any service issues promptly. By acting as a liaison between the client and various departments, the manager ensures that deliverables meet quality standards and are aligned with client objectives. Strong collaboration skills and the ability to manage cross-functional teams are key for success in this role.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a client service delivery manager,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Client Service Delivery Manager, you need strong project management abilities, service delivery expertise, and a background in business administration or a related field. Familiarity with IT Service Management (ITSM) frameworks like ITIL, customer relationship management (CRM) systems, and relevant certifications (such as ITIL or PMP) are commonly required. Exceptional communication, problem-solving, and leadership skills help build client trust and effectively manage teams. These skills ensure seamless service delivery, high client satisfaction, and the successful achievement of organizational goals.

The Client Service Delivery Manager focuses on managing client relationships, overseeing project delivery, and ensuring client satisfaction. In contrast, a Customer Support Specialist primarily handles direct customer inquiries, troubleshooting, and support issues. While both roles involve client interaction, the manager role is more strategic and managerial, whereas the support specialist role is more operational and technical.
